Re: Please check that you fulfil Windows Vista or later Compatible 32-bit (not 64-bit) Web Browser

See if this helps:

- Uninstall the Plugin (in control panel>uninstall) then delete the containing folder placed in: C:\Program Files (x86)\Battlelog Web Plugins

Fix for Mozilla FireFox:
- Install the latest plugin
- go to Addons (Firefox menu) -> Plugins
- Search for ESN AND Battlelog
- Set both to: always activated
- close firefox, start it again and it should be fine then
